Concrete edging installation involves placing a durable border around garden beds, walkways, driveways, or lawn areas to create a clean, defined boundary. This service typically includes preparing the existing landscape, forming the concrete into the desired shape, and finishing the surface for a smooth, polished look. Skilled contractors use various techniques to ensure the edging is sturdy and visually appealing, helping to enhance the overall appearance of outdoor spaces while providing a long-lasting solution.

One of the main benefits of concrete edging is its ability to address common landscaping problems. It helps prevent grass and weeds from encroaching into flower beds or walkways, reducing maintenance and weed control efforts. Additionally, concrete borders can keep mulch, gravel, or soil contained within designated areas, preventing erosion or spreading. This type of edging also offers a clear separation between different landscape elements, which can improve safety and accessibility, especially along uneven terrain or sloped yards.

The overview below groups typical Concrete Edging Installation proj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Omaha, NE.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- For minor edging repairs or small installations, local contractors typically charge between $250 and $600. Many routine projects fall within this range, depending on the size and complexity of the job.

Standard Installation - Installing new concrete edging around garden beds or walkways usually costs between $600 and $1,500. This range covers most typical projects in Omaha and nearby areas.

Large or Complex Projects - Larger, more intricate edging projects such as extensive landscaping or custom designs can range from $1,500 to $3,500. Fewer projects reach into this higher tier, but they are common for sizable properties.

Full Replacement - Replacing existing concrete edging entirely or undertaking major upgrades can cost $3,500 or more, with larger projects potentially exceeding $5,000. These are generally for extensive or high-end installations.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is concrete edging installation? Concrete edging installation involves creating durable borders around garden beds, walkways, or lawns to define spaces and prevent soil or mulch from spilling into other areas.

What are the benefits of concrete edging? Concrete edging provides a long-lasting, low-maintenance border that enhances landscape appearance and helps contain landscaping materials effectively.

Can concrete edging be customized to match my landscape? Yes, local contractors can offer various styles, shapes, and finishes to complement different landscape designs and personal preferences.

What types of concrete are used for edging? Typically, contractors use poured concrete or pre-cast concrete segments, both of which can be tailored in color and texture to suit specific landscape needs.
